    • Trivia
      The Professor's error with the bomb timer is a reference to a botched terrorist attack on the Thomas Jefferson Cultural Center in Makati during early 1991. Like the Professor, the terrorists attached their timer upside down and consequently ended up setting it for two seconds instead of five minutes, resulting in the death of one would-be bomber and the second being severely injured.
    • Goofs
      At the inventions competition, when Ron Popeil introduces Ogden Wernstrom, Fry is sitting in the audience with his normal red jacket on. In the closeup, he is in a black suit.
    • Quotes

      Fry: Did you build the Smelloscope?

      Professor Hubert Farnsworth: No, I remembered that I'd built one last year. Go ahead, try it. You'll find that every heavenly body has its own particular scent. Here, I'll point it at Jupiter.

      Fry: Smells like strawberries.

      Professor Hubert Farnsworth: Exactly. And now, Saturn.

      Fry: Pine needles. Oh, man, this is great... hey, as long as you don't make me smell Uranus.

      Leela: I don't get it.

      Professor Hubert Farnsworth: I'm sorry, Fry, but astronomers renamed Uranus in 2620 to end that stupid joke once and for all.

      Fry: Oh. What's it called now?

      Professor Hubert Farnsworth: Urrectum. Here, let me locate it for you.

      Fry: No, no, I, I think I'll just smell around a bit over here.
